Summary

The papers presented in this report are the proceedings of the project's final review workshop, held in December 2000 at Can Tho University, Vietnam. The twelve papers describe the results of the various components of the project. The results of this study have provided new insights into the key factors affecting sustainability of rice-shrimp farming in the Mekong Delta. The integration of dry season shrimp farming into rice fields has raised incomes for many farmers in the region over several consecutive seasons.
